Softball Ends Season With Comeback Win in Split with IUSB

Softball Ends Season With Comeback Win in Split with IUSB

ADRIAN, Mich. -- The Siena Heights softball team finished its season with a non-conference split against Indiana-South Bend on Saturday at Christensen Memorial Softball Field. The Saints dropped game one, 5-4, before taking game two, 2-1.

 

Game one: IUSB 5, SHU 4

The Saints scored four runs over the final two innings, but their comeback ultimately fell short.

Eva Curtis led the Siena Heights offense with two hits.

With SHU trailing 3-0, an RBI single by Alexis Hirst pulled the Saints within two in the sixth.

IUSB stretched its advantage out to 5-1 in the top half of the seventh before Siena Heights came back with three in the bottom half.

Courtnee Chappetta, Curtis and Shyann Truax had RBI singles before the final out was recorded.

Aila Johnson pitched all seven innings for the Saints, allowing four earned runs on seven hits. She had one strikeout and three walks.

 

Game two: SHU 2, IUSB 1

The Saints rallied for two runs in the sixth inning -- the go-ahead run coming in on a Hirst double -- for a comeback win in their season finale.

Sam Spicer and Kat Moreau had two hits apiece for the SHU offense.

Siena Heights trailed 1-0 after the visiting Titans scored in the first inning.

The Saints finally evened the score on a sacrifice fly by Truax. That set the stage for Hirst's game-winning hit.

Truax was the winning pitcher, giving up one run on four hits. She totaled four strikeouts and four walks.
